What is Thailand's solar potential?
Thailand boasts a technical solar potential exceeding 300 GW, yet less than 2% of its land area is needed to achieve this. By 2037, the market potential for rooftop solar PV energy is projected at 9,000 MW. However, as of 2022, only 1,800 MW of rooftop solar PV capacity has been installed, representing a small fraction of this potential.
Is rooftop solar a viable solution for Thailand's energy transition?
Rooftop solar PV systems represent a promising solution to diversify Thailand’s energy mix and empower consumers to participate in the energy transition. Despite its vast solar potential and declining technology costs, the adoption of rooftop solar remains significantly underutilized due to various barriers.
Will Thailand install 10 GW solar PV by 2037?
Thailand’s government plans on installing more 10 GW solar PV by the end of 2037. To reach the goal, the appropriate level of incentives should be in place. Current buyback rate of 1.68 THB/kWh (0.05 USD/kWh) is not much attractive to customers.
